fre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于單片機的搶答器畢業(yè)論文(留存版)

2025-08-06 16:01上一頁面

下一頁面
  

【正文】 斷(計時程序)=====T1INT: 蜂鳴器是一種一體化結構的電子訊響器,采用直流電壓供電,廣泛應用于計算機、打印機、復印機、報警器、電子玩具、汽車電子設備、電話機、定時器等電子產(chǎn)品中作發(fā)聲器件。 (2)約6秒以后,電磁鐵釋放。經(jīng)過這半個學期的努力,在老師和同學的幫助下終于徹底的做完了畢業(yè)設計的所有工作。而且,通過這次設計,我懂得了學習的重要性,學會了堅持和努力,這將為以后的學習做出了最好的榜樣!同時,該設計也有不足之處,缺少了答題計分等功能。真誠的感謝所有的幫助過我的老師們,同學們、家人和朋友們。很多子程序是可以借鑒書本上的,但怎樣銜接各個子程序才是關鍵的問題所在,這需要對單片機的結構很熟悉。即使在設計完畢交給用戶使用后,對系統(tǒng)的功能改進或升級也只是通過改寫程序來完成,極大地方便了用戶或設計者對電路更新。板子做好后在一個小時左右把元件都焊上去了。 管理密碼的設置 (1)按下兩次“0”鍵再按下設置鍵,蜂鳴器鳴叫長響一聲,數(shù)碼顯示管顯示C2 IN ,個人密碼開始設置或更改。OUT:=====延時(顯示和去抖動用到)=====DELAY:====加減時間延時(起到不會按下就加N個數(shù))======DELAY1: MOV 35H,08HLOOP0: ACALL DELAY AJMP COUNTTRUE8: MOV R3,05HTZ4:JMP TRUE8 JNB ,TRUE2一秒標志減1 MOV 31H,B。 JZ SETR1。TZ1:JMP FALSE7TZ2:JMP FALSE8。 JNB ,FALSE4去抖動,如果開始鍵按下就向下執(zhí)行,否者跳到非法搶答查詢 SETB TR0。CLR RING50ms為一次溢出中斷 MOV TL0,0FFH。 ACALL BARK。各執(zhí)行模塊規(guī)劃好后,就可以監(jiān)控程序了。而對中斷激活標志的清除工作常被遺忘,因為它沒有明確的位地址可供編程。 它們各有自己的特點,其中獨立鍵盤硬件電路簡單,而且在程序設計上也不復雜,一般用在對硬件電路要求不高的簡單電路中;矩陣鍵盤與獨立鍵盤有很大區(qū)別,首先在硬件電路上它要比獨立鍵盤復雜得多,而且在程序算法上比它要煩瑣,但它在節(jié)省端口資源上有優(yōu)勢得多,因此它更適合于多按鍵電路。如果編寫這樣一個集中顯示模塊有困難,也可以將顯示模塊編小一些,只完成顯示緩沖區(qū)的內(nèi)容輸出到顯示器件上的工作。當時鐘頻率選用12MHz時,C選取10uF,R選擇1000歐。MCS51的復位輸入引腳RST為MCS51提供了初始化的手段,可以使程序從指定處開始執(zhí)行,在MCS51的時鐘電路工作后,只要RST引腳上出現(xiàn)超過兩個機器周期以上的高電平時,即可產(chǎn)生復位的操作。這種方式適合用來使單片機的時鐘與外部信號一致。(4) RAM空間,AT89S51內(nèi)部RAM不多,當要增強軟件數(shù)據(jù)處理功能時,往往覺得不足。它們的地址分配在80H~FFH中,即在RAM地址中。第二章 單片機的功能簡介 89系列單片機的概況MCS51 單片機是美國INTE 公司于1980 年推出的產(chǎn)品,典型產(chǎn)品有 80 31(內(nèi)部沒有程序存儲器,實際使用方面已經(jīng)被市場淘汰)、8051(芯片采用HMOS,功耗是630mW,是89C51 的5 倍,實際使用方面已經(jīng)被市場淘汰)和8751 等通用產(chǎn)品,一直到現(xiàn)在, MCS5 1 內(nèi)核系列兼容的單片機仍是應用的主流產(chǎn)品(比如目前流行的89S5已經(jīng)停產(chǎn)的89C51 等),各高校及專業(yè)學校的培訓教材仍與MCS51 單片機作為代表進行理論基礎學習。:(1)搶答器具有定時搶答功能,且一次搶答的時間由主持人設定(如30秒)。 畢 業(yè) 設 計(論 文)題 目: 基于51單片機的搶答器設計 院 (系): 專 業(yè): 班 級: 學生姓名:   導師姓名: 職稱: 目 錄第一章 搶答器的概述 系統(tǒng)設計的功能 搶答器需求分析 搶答器的工作原理第二章 單片機的功能簡介 89系列單片機的概述 AT89S51的功能 TA89S51特殊功能寄存器 AT89S51單片機的內(nèi)部結構第三節(jié) 硬件電路的設計 總電路原理 時鐘頻率電路的設計 復位電路的設計 復位電路的可靠性設計 人工復位 顯示電路的設計 控制電路的實現(xiàn) 發(fā)聲 系統(tǒng)復位第四章 軟件設計 軟件任務分析 顯示子程序的設計 定時器T0、T1中斷服務程序的設計 搶答器處理程序的設計 主程序及分析第五章 元器件及焊接調試第六章 設計小結致謝參考文獻摘當主持人啟動開始鍵后,定時器進行減計時。有些文獻甚至也將8051 泛指MCS51 系列單片機,8051 是早期的最典型的代表作,由于MCS51 單片機影響極深遠,許多公司都推出了兼容系列單片機,就是說MCS51 內(nèi)核實際上已經(jīng)成為一個8 位單片機的標準。這些寄存器的名稱和地址見表22。如果系統(tǒng)配置了外部RAM,則建議多留一些空間。在我的這個設計中沒有也無需與外部時鐘信號一致,所以我選擇了內(nèi)部振蕩方式,由于單片機內(nèi)部有一個高增益反相放大器,當外接晶振后,就構成了自激振蕩器并產(chǎn)生振蕩時鐘脈沖。只要 RST保持高電平,則MCS51循環(huán)復位。 顯示電路的設計顯示功能與硬件關系極大,當硬件固定后,如何在不引起操作者誤解的前提下提供盡可能豐富的信息,全靠軟件來解決。這時各功能模塊在提出顯示申請時,還需要將顯示內(nèi)容按需要的格式送入顯示緩沖區(qū)中。其次就是消除在按鍵過程中產(chǎn)生的“毛刺” 現(xiàn)象。有的編程人員用020000(LJMP 0000H)作為軟件陷阱,認為直接轉向0000H地址就完成了軟件復位,就是這類錯誤的典型代表。首先根據(jù)系統(tǒng)功能和鍵盤設置選擇一種最適合的監(jiān)控程序結構。 RETIMOV A,R2MOV R6,AMOV R3,08HCLR OKAJMP COUNT 程序及分析單片機控制8路搶答器程序OK EQU 20H。 MOV R1,30。 MOV TMOD,11H。越高發(fā)聲頻率越高,越尖一開始就運行定時器,重置TH1/TL1就可以了。 MOV A,R1=====非法搶答處理程序=====FALSE1: ACALL BARK。 AJMP ERRORFALSE6: ACALL BARKMOV R3,06H如果R1為0, R1就置99, JNB ,INC1個位存于(31H) CLR RING MOV A,R2 MOV A,R2 AJMP COUNTTRUE5: ACALL BARK。 MOV R5,0BH AJMP START 。 MOV DPTR,DAT2 ACALL DISPLAY MOV 32H,12HLOOP: SETB RING (2)任意輸入1至12位數(shù)字(輸入多于12位的成個人密碼設置無效)后按“?!辨I確認,蜂鳴器鳴叫長響一聲,數(shù)碼顯示管顯示SET C2表示個人設置成功,如無任何操作系統(tǒng)自動進入休眠狀態(tài)?;仡^再看看該設計,還可以將設計的擴展功能增強:可以設計聲控裝置,在主持人說開始時,系統(tǒng)自動完成清零并開始計時的功能。因此可以說單片機的設計是軟件和硬件的結合,二者是密不可分的。感謝對本設計進行評審的專家們,感謝他們給我提出的寶貴意見和建議。在設計過程中我發(fā)現(xiàn)自己考慮問題很不全面,自己的專業(yè)知識掌握的很不牢固,所掌握的計算機應用軟件還不夠多,我希望自己的這些不足之處能在今后的工作和學習中得到改善。如果提供相應的器材及時間上的寬限,一定可以完成上述擴展功能,進一步完善作品。 4、開門,鎖門 (1)輸入正確的管理密碼或個人密碼后按 “?!辨I確認,蜂鳴器鳴叫長響一聲,數(shù)碼顯示管顯示SET CI或SET C2表示密碼正確,電磁鐵吸合,可以開門、鎖門動作。 RETI。 MOV TL0,0FFH MOV 33H,0AFHLOOP1: MOVC A,A+DPTR查表顯示程序,利用P0口做段選碼口輸出/P2低三位做位選碼輸出, ACALL DISPLAY SETB RING CLR OK MOV R3,02H MOV R6,A。QUIT:如按下停止鍵退出 AJMP CHECKLARGER: MOV A,R0大于5s跳到LARGER,小于等于5s會提醒 ACALL DELAY1 JNB ,INC0。 JNB ,FALSE5送R1R6,因為R1中保存了搶答時間RING EQU 22H。 MOV TH1,3CHMOV TL1,0B0HINC R0RETIEND 搶答器處理程序的設計搶答器處理程序:TRUE1: ACALL BARK。這如同當一名操作工人比較容易,而當一個廠長就比較難了。由于軟件看門是高級中斷,它將阻止說要中斷響應,由此可見清除中斷激活標志的重要性。 按鈕輸入的硬件處理按鈕的觸點在閉合和斷開時均會產(chǎn)生抖動,這是觸點的邏輯電平是不穩(wěn)定的,如不妥善處理,將會引起按鍵命令的錯誤執(zhí)行或重復執(zhí)行。例如后臺程序需要調用顯示,將有關信息送入到現(xiàn)實緩沖區(qū)進行顯示;中斷返回后,后臺程序繼續(xù)送完后半部分顯示內(nèi)容,但前半部分內(nèi)容已經(jīng)變了,這樣就出現(xiàn)了顯示錯誤。這說明,顯示模塊與操作有關,即監(jiān)控程序是需要調用顯示模塊。本系統(tǒng)采用按鍵復位方式的復位電路。電容器CC2起穩(wěn)定振蕩頻率、快速起振的作用,電容值我選擇了30pF。隨著軟件設計水平的提高,
點擊復制文檔內(nèi)容
法律信息相關推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1